Understanding GIS Software Solutions

GIS software is a powerful system designed to capture, store, manipulate, analyze, manage, and present all types of geographical data. It allows users to create interactive queries, analyze spatial information, edit data, maps, and present the results of all these operations. The core value of GIS lies in its ability to reveal deeper insights into data, such as patterns, relationships, and situations, especially when viewed through a geographic lens.

These sophisticated tools transform raw data into actionable intelligence. For Canadian users, this means a better understanding of everything from demographic trends to natural resource distribution. The Canadian Landscape and GIS Applications

Canada’s vast and diverse geography presents unique challenges and opportunities that GIS software solutions are perfectly equipped to address. The country’s extensive natural resources, growing urban centers, and commitment to environmental stewardship all benefit immensely from spatial analysis. Here are some key applications:

  • Natural Resources Management: GIS is vital for forestry, mining, and oil and gas industries in Canada, aiding in exploration, environmental impact assessments, and sustainable resource planning.
  • Urban and Regional Planning: Municipalities use GIS for zoning, infrastructure development, public transit planning, and managing urban growth effectively.
  • Environmental Monitoring: Tracking climate change impacts, wildlife habitats, water quality, and pollution levels relies heavily on robust GIS software solutions.
  • Agriculture: Precision agriculture leverages GIS to optimize crop yields, manage irrigation, and monitor soil health across Canadian farms.
  • Public Safety and Emergency Services: First responders utilize GIS for dispatching, route optimization, disaster preparedness, and real-time incident mapping, enhancing response times and coordination.
  • Utilities and Infrastructure: Managing extensive networks of pipelines, power lines, and communication infrastructure is streamlined with GIS for maintenance, planning, and outage management.

Essential Features of GIS Software Solutions Canada

When evaluating GIS software solutions, several key features stand out as critical for effectiveness, especially within the Canadian context. Choosing the right software involves assessing specific organizational needs against the capabilities offered.

Robust Data Management and Integration

Effective GIS software must seamlessly integrate various data types from multiple sources, including satellite imagery, LiDAR, census data, and CAD files. Strong data management capabilities ensure data integrity, accessibility, and efficient updates, which are paramount for Canadian projects often involving diverse datasets.

Advanced Spatial Analysis Tools

The ability to perform complex spatial analysis is at the heart of any powerful GIS solution. This includes overlay analysis, network analysis, terrain analysis, and geostatistical tools. These features allow Canadian users to identify patterns, model scenarios, and extract meaningful insights from their geographic data.

High-Quality Mapping and Visualization

Clear, compelling maps and visualizations are essential for communicating complex spatial information to stakeholders. GIS software solutions should offer extensive cartographic tools, customizable symbology, and support for various map projections to accurately represent Canadian geography.

User-Friendly Interface and Accessibility

While GIS can be complex, a user-friendly interface enhances productivity and reduces the learning curve. Accessibility across different platforms, including desktop, web, and mobile, is increasingly important for field operations and remote collaboration, particularly in Canada’s vast regions.

Scalability and Performance

As data volumes grow, the chosen GIS software must be scalable to handle increasing demands without compromising performance. This ensures that the solution can evolve with the organization’s needs and continue to deliver timely results.

Exploring GIS Software Solutions Available in Canada

The Canadian market for GIS software solutions is diverse, offering options ranging from industry-standard commercial packages to flexible open-source alternatives. Understanding these categories helps organizations make informed choices.

Commercial GIS Software

Commercial GIS platforms often provide comprehensive toolsets, extensive support, and regular updates. They are typically robust, feature-rich, and suitable for large enterprises or organizations requiring specialized functionalities and dedicated technical assistance. Many of these providers have a significant presence in Canada, offering localized support and training.

Open-Source GIS Solutions

Open-source GIS software offers a cost-effective alternative with a strong community backing. These solutions provide flexibility and can be customized to specific needs, making them attractive for smaller organizations or projects with unique requirements. While they may require more in-house technical expertise, they offer significant freedom and innovation.

Web-Based and Cloud GIS Platforms

The rise of cloud computing has transformed GIS, with web-based platforms offering accessibility from any location with an internet connection. These solutions facilitate collaboration, data sharing, and remote access, which is highly beneficial for distributed teams across Canada. They often reduce the need for significant upfront infrastructure investment.

Mobile GIS Applications

For fieldwork and real-time data collection, mobile GIS applications are invaluable. These apps allow users to capture, update, and access spatial data directly from smartphones or tablets, improving efficiency for field crews in various Canadian industries, from utilities to environmental surveys.

Successful GIS Implementation for Canadian Businesses

Implementing GIS software solutions Canada successfully requires careful planning and execution. It’s not just about selecting the right technology; it’s also about integrating it effectively into existing workflows and ensuring user adoption.

Strategic Planning and Needs Assessment

Begin with a clear understanding of your organizational goals and how GIS can help achieve them. Conduct a thorough needs assessment to identify specific requirements, data sources, and desired outcomes. This foundational step ensures that the chosen GIS software aligns perfectly with strategic objectives.

Data Acquisition and Integration

High-quality data is the backbone of any effective GIS. Plan for data acquisition, cleaning, and integration with existing systems. Consider data standards and formats to ensure interoperability. Many Canadian organizations already possess valuable spatial data that can be leveraged.

Training and Skill Development

Invest in comprehensive training for your team. Empowering users with the necessary skills to operate and leverage GIS software effectively is crucial for maximizing its benefits. Local training providers and online resources often cater to the Canadian market.

Ongoing Support and Maintenance

GIS is an evolving field, and continuous support, maintenance, and updates are essential for long-term success. Establish protocols for software updates, data management, and technical assistance to ensure the system remains robust and reliable.
